  • Se analizara el convertidor completo monofsico de la figura con una carga formada por una resistencia (R), una inductancia muy grande (L) y una fuente de directa (E). Esto podra representar la armadura de un motor de C. D.Debido a la inductancia grande la corriente por la carga ser continua y constante. Los tiristores al dispararse con un atraso de ngulo a controlaran el voltaje promedio aplicado a la carga.Ing. Javier Rodrguez BaileyConvertidor completo monofsico

  • Para el convertidor monofsico se tendrn los siguientes valores:Fdist = =.9003Fdesp = Cos aF. P. = 0.9003 Cos aI1 = 90.03%I7=12.86%I3= 30.01%I9=10.0%I5= 18%THD= 48.34%Ing. Javier Rodrguez BaileyArmnicas de convertidor completo

  • En el semiconvertidor mostrado en la figura la carga ser una resistencia (R), una inductancia muy grande (L) y una fuente de directa (E), que podra representar la armadura de un motor de C. D.Por ser un semiconvertidor el voltaje en la carga no puede ser negativo, y debido a la inductancia grande la corriente por la carga ser continua y constante. El voltaje promedio aplicado a la carga se controla con el atraso a en la seal de disparo a los tiristores.Ing. Javier Rodrguez BaileySemiconvertidor monofsico

  • Para poder mejorar el factor de potencia se usara un semiconvertidor con tiristores con capacidad para encenderse y apagarse (se puede usar GTO) y se necesita agregar un diodo (DM) para permitir que la corriente de la carga pueda seguir circulando cuando se apaguen los tiristores.Para mejorar el factor de potencia se tienen varias opciones que se describirn a continuacin manteniendo la posibilidad de control del voltaje promedio aplicado a la cargaIng. Javier Rodrguez BaileyComo mejorar el factor de potencia en convertidores de C. A. a C. D

  • Para mejorar el factor de potencia existen las siguientes opciones:a) Control del ngulo de extincinb) Control de ngulo simtricoc) Modulacin de ancho de pulso uniformed) Modulacin de ancho de pulso senoidalIng. Javier Rodrguez BaileyOpciones para mejorar f. P. en convertidores.
